Home / Class/ AsciiCaseInsensitiveCharEqualityComparator Class — netty Architecture

AsciiCaseInsensitiveCharEqualityComparator Class — netty Architecture

Architecture documentation for the AsciiCaseInsensitiveCharEqualityComparator class in AsciiString.java from the netty codebase.

Entity Profile

Dependency Diagram

graph TD
  094200a3_ac30_3a2e_be62_8b1313827d26["AsciiCaseInsensitiveCharEqualityComparator"]
  1824b1c8_6aad_53a8_a73b_c1a550fcd02d["AsciiString.java"]
  094200a3_ac30_3a2e_be62_8b1313827d26 -->|defined in| 1824b1c8_6aad_53a8_a73b_c1a550fcd02d
  4f52fd83_fa57_8a25_64d5_c1891311105c["AsciiCaseInsensitiveCharEqualityComparator()"]
  094200a3_ac30_3a2e_be62_8b1313827d26 -->|method| 4f52fd83_fa57_8a25_64d5_c1891311105c
  c0ea7aab_b314_7454_ce18_5c98ff472300["equals()"]
  094200a3_ac30_3a2e_be62_8b1313827d26 -->|method| c0ea7aab_b314_7454_ce18_5c98ff472300

Relationship Graph

Source Code

common/src/main/java/io/netty/util/AsciiString.java lines 1542–1551

    private static final class AsciiCaseInsensitiveCharEqualityComparator implements CharEqualityComparator {
        static final AsciiCaseInsensitiveCharEqualityComparator
                INSTANCE = new AsciiCaseInsensitiveCharEqualityComparator();
        private AsciiCaseInsensitiveCharEqualityComparator() { }

        @Override
        public boolean equals(char a, char b) {
            return equalsIgnoreCase(a, b);
        }
    }

Frequently Asked Questions

What is the AsciiCaseInsensitiveCharEqualityComparator class?
AsciiCaseInsensitiveCharEqualityComparator is a class in the netty codebase, defined in common/src/main/java/io/netty/util/AsciiString.java.
Where is AsciiCaseInsensitiveCharEqualityComparator defined?
AsciiCaseInsensitiveCharEqualityComparator is defined in common/src/main/java/io/netty/util/AsciiString.java at line 1542.

Analyze Your Own Codebase

Get architecture documentation, dependency graphs, and domain analysis for your codebase in minutes.

Try Supermodel Free